Edward Gray 1666–1726 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 31 January 1666

Birth Location: Tiverton, Newport Co., Rhode Island

Death Date: 1726

Death Location: Tiverton, Newport County, Rhode Island, USA

Father: Edward Gray

Mother: Dorothy Lettice

Spouse(s):

Children(s):

In 1666, Edward Gray entered the world in Tiverton, Newport Co., Rhode Island, born to Edward Gray And Dorothy Lettice. Edward Gray passed away in 1726 in Tiverton, Newport County, Rhode Island, USA.
